Noises have to be heard to be correctly diagnoised but just guessing, I would say it is a vacuum leak at either the throtle body or intake manifold gasket. Get some carb cleaner and CAREFULLY spray the intake and throtle body to find it.

โˆ™ 2004-11-15 10:08:01
Q: What would cause a 2000 Mountaineer to make a whining sound in first that stops above 25 MPH and starts again when the vehicle stops?
